
Congratulations, Carolina Panthers fans. You got a twofer this time around!
Not only will the organization be on their second head-coaching hunt in as many offseasons—but, with the dismissal of Scott Fitterer, they’ll also be on the prowl for a new general manager.
Keep it here as we track each candidate throughout the process.
